Nacogdoches Crash Kills Three College Students, 2 From North Texas

Follow CBSDFW.COM: Facebook | Twitter

EAST TEXAS (1080 KRLD) - A fiery crash in Nacogdoches has killed three college students, two of them were from North Texas.

A Memorial Day crash near the Stephen F. Austin campus was a bad one.

According to police, a car veered out of control, smashed into some trees and exploded in flames.

Three SFA students died including Geena Zarick who attended Flower Mound High School and Ray Williams who was from Burleson.

The driver, a Harris County man, also died while a fourth passenger, Red Oak resident Trent Haynes is in serious condition.

Police are still investigating and have not released details on the reason for the crash.
